FRANKS LEFTOVER CHEESY BACON BROCCOLI SOUP INGREDIENTS -Left over broccoli -Milk or heavy cream -Ground Ginger or whatever spices that are in your cabinet -Cheese. Any kind in the fridge. -Bacon -Sour cream INSTRUCTIONS: Put leftover already cooked broccoli in a pot. (Theres always leftover broccoli. You will not have any problem finding any). Add Milk or heavy cream to pot. (Heavy cream is always better but who has heavy cream in their fridge?). Cook on high to a boil. (Be careful that the milk does not heat too fast and explode. It will. I know.) Put in blender and blend. Put back into pot and put at lower heat. Add any kind of cheese you have in the fridge. Also add spices. While soup is simmering, cook bacon in other pan. Be sure to enjoy the bacon aroma. Enjoy it. It’s lovely and will make your day. When bacon is done, let dry and then crumble and add to soup. Put soup in bowl. Add 1 or 2 scoops of sour cream and find some left over chips in a bag that have probably been there a few days cuz there was a barbecue the other day and there’s always a few chips left. Enjoy!
